Standing in the kitchen, I placed my hands on my hips and said, "Well, what are we going to do for dinner?" When in doubt, or no plan, I usually do breakfast for dinner.

Tonight it was a frittata. Frittata's are very forgiving. You can start with a basic recipe , an oven proof skillet and substitute the list of ingredients with ingredients that you have on hand. Just follow the process and all will be well. That's what I did tonight -- 2 red potatoes, 1 onion, half a bag of baby spinach, 1/2 lb. bacon and 8 eggs. Add simple sides of toasted mini-bagels with strawberry jam, mandarin oranges and you've got a good dinner. No one will be the wiser that your cupboards are nearly bare.
